Video shows West Hollywood Security Ambassador throwing punches during park altercation
A confrontation between a Security Ambassador and a man experiencing homelessness at West Hollywood Park on February 15, 2026, has sparked concern and a formal review. Video footage of the incident, circulating on social media, shows a Security Ambassador appearing to punch the man while the two were struggling.
Details of the Incident
The Los Angeles County Sheriff’s Department confirmed that the man experiencing homelessness was cited following the altercation. The agency did not release details about what initiated the dispute. The video shows a second Security Ambassador intervening to separate the two individuals.
The City of West Hollywood and Allied Universal, the contracted partner for the Security Ambassadors program, have expressed deep concern regarding the video. The City’s Community Safety Department has begun a thorough review to understand the circumstances surrounding the incident.
The Role of Security Ambassadors
West Hollywood Security Ambassadors are deployed on major streets, alleys, parking lots, and public areas, including transit corridors. They staff kiosks, conduct patrols, and provide assistance during special events. The program operates in coordination with the Los Angeles County Sheriff’s Department station serving West Hollywood.
According to the City of West Hollywood, Security Ambassadors are expected to conduct themselves professionally and treat all individuals, including those experiencing homelessness, with dignity and respect. The City stated that accountability and transparency are essential, and appropriate action will be taken if policies or expectations were not followed.

What is the purpose of the Security Ambassadors program?
The Security Ambassadors program was created in 2013 to provide a visible public-safety presence in West Hollywood by staffing kiosks, conducting patrols, and assisting during special events.
